A good PCB layout for OP400GSZ-REEL involves keeping the input and output traces short and symmetrical, using a solid ground plane, and placing decoupling capacitors close to the device. A 4-layer PCB with a dedicated ground plane is recommended.
To ensure stability, ensure that the gain and phase margins are sufficient, and the output impedance is matched to the load. Also, use a compensation capacitor (if required) and ensure that the device is operated within its recommended operating conditions.
The maximum power dissipation of OP400GSZ-REEL is 1.4W. However, this can be limited by the thermal resistance of the package and the ambient temperature. Ensure that the device is properly heat-sinked and operated within the recommended temperature range.
While OP400GSZ-REEL is rated for operation up to 125°C, its performance may degrade at high temperatures. Ensure that the device is operated within its recommended temperature range, and consider using thermal management techniques to keep the device within a safe operating temperature.
Handle OP400GSZ-REEL with anti-static precautions, such as using an anti-static wrist strap or mat. Ensure that the device is stored in an anti-static bag or tube, and avoid touching the pins or leads during handling.
